what kind of jobs can I get when completing my BFSc ( Bachalor of Fisheries Sciences) degree

Piyush 26th Mar, 2022

Hello aspirant,

i hope that you are doing absolutely great.

With reference to your above mentioned query, i would like to tell you that there are many job opportunities and job titles that you can pursue after completing BFsc. Some Job title are given as below :

  • Fisheries Biologist.
  • Fisheries Extension Officer (AEO)
  • Fisheries Officer.
  • Fishery Manager.
  • Fishery technician.
  • Fishery Observer.
  • Assistant Fisheries Development Officer (AFDO)
  • District Fisheries Development Officer (DFDO)

hello sir tell me private colleges for btech food technology and bfsc pls in ap

Satya 8th Jan, 2022

Hello aspirant,

There is only private college in Andhra Pradesh offering food technology course in Btech. It is Vignan's Foundation for Science Technology and Research in Guntur. GITAM college of Vishakapatnam also offers Food technology course but it is in BSc, domain. You can find more informations regarding Vignan's in the following link: https://www.careers360.com/university/vignans-foundation-for-science-technology-and-research-guntur

Coming to your second question regarding Bachelor of Fisheries Science,

Andhra University, Vishakhapatnam; College of Fishery Science, Nellore; Sri Venkateshwara University, Tirupati; offers the course, in the state of Andhra Pradesh.

which colleges are there to study bfsc?? and where in Maharashtra

Maryam Sara 21st Aug, 2021

Hello Mansi,

Following is the list of top colleges providing BFSC:

  • JUNAGARH AGRICULTURAL UNIVERSITY, JUNAGARH
  • BIRSA AGRICULTURAL UNIVERSITY, RANCHI
  • GOVIND BALLABH PANT UNIVERSITY OF AGRICULTURE AND TECHNOLOGY, PANTNAGAR
  • ANNAMALAI UNIVERSITY, CHIDAMBARAM
  • DR. RAJENDRA PRASAD CENTRAL AGRICULTURAL UNIVERSITY, SAMASTIPUR
  • MAHATMA JYOTI RAO PHULE UNIVERSOTY, JAIPUR
  • DR BALASAHEB SAWANT KONKAN KRISHI VIDYAPEETH, RATNAGIRI
  • WEST BENGAL UNIVERSITY OF ANIMAL AND  FISHERY SCIENCES, KOLKATA
  • CHANDRASHEKHAR AZAD UNIVERSITY OF AGRICULTURE AND TECHNOLOGY, KANPUR

Following list contains colleges in Maharashtra:

  • DR BALASAHEB SAWANT KONKAN KRISHI VIDYAPEETH, RATNAGIRI
  • VASANT RAO NAIK MARATHWADA KRISHI VIDYAPEETH, PARBHANI
  • MAHARASHTRA ANIMAL AND FISHERY SCIENCES UNIVERSITY, NAGPUR
  • ADARSH MAHAVIDYALA, UMERGA
